Ingredients Overview

Essential Ingredients for Sausage Egg and Cheese Breakfast Roll-Ups

Here’s what you’ll need for this easy breakfast recipe:

  • 4 large eggs (scrambled)
  • 4 breakfast sausage links (or patties, cooked & crumbled)
  • 1 cup shredded cheddar cheese (or any meltable cheese)
  • 4 large flour tortillas (or whole wheat, gluten-free, or low-carb alternatives)
  • 1 tbsp butter or oil (for cooking eggs)
  • Salt & pepper (to taste)
  • Optional add-ins: diced bell peppers, spinach, or hot sauce

How to Prepare the Perfect Sausage Egg and Cheese Breakfast Roll-Ups: Step-by-Step Guide

Follow these simple steps for the best breakfast roll-ups:

  1. Cook the Sausage
  2. Heat a skillet over medium heat.
  3. Cook sausage until browned (or use pre-cooked sausage for speed).

  4. Scramble the Eggs

  5. In the same pan, melt butter and scramble eggs until fluffy.
  6. Season with salt and pepper.

  7. Assemble the Roll-Ups

  8. Warm tortillas slightly for flexibility.
  9. Layer eggs, sausage, and cheese in the center.

  10. Roll & Seal

  11. Fold sides inward, then roll tightly.
  12. Optional: Lightly toast in a pan for crispiness.

  13. Serve & Enjoy!

  14. Slice in half or enjoy whole.

How to Store Sausage Egg and Cheese Breakfast Roll-Ups: Best Practices

  • Fridge: Store in an airtight container for 3-4 days.
  • Freezer: Wrap individually and freeze for up to 2 months.
  • Reheat: Microwave for 1-2 minutes or toast in the oven.
